Our boy is coming into his 10th week (we've had him for 3) and sadly he isnt getting the litter thing down pat. In his cage and in his run, he's fine.



The problem is whenever he gets a little extra freedomto explore he'll behave himself just fine during the supervised outing.. but when he comes back into the run instead ofusing the litter trays he'll pee and poop all over the rugs

then, when dad lets him out the cage after a time out, he'll be all sweetness and binkies.. but will start dropping poos here and there. It's as if giving him a little extra freedom has caused him to act up and decide he's the boss of the place.

What can I do about this? It would be really nice to give him some more running room but not if he keeps 'forgetting' to use the facilites :(

I would add extra litter boxes where he's doing this. This should help, then if there's an accident, wipe it up w/ a napkin and put that in the pan nearest the accident oif he's out.

Also, he's not that old, so expect some poos and pees here and there for awhile, but he'll get the hang of it. Neutering will help in the future. Also, he's new so he's marking his new territory too. This combo of things will add to the marking of territory. :scared:
